I’m going to separate the idea of compliance and the idea of the cloud and then try and bring together what compliance and cloud might mean together. Compliance, to me, is compliance to policy and process. How do you comply with a documented policy or a documented procedure that is published? Whether it comes from regulatory or from internal, you’re still complying with something.
So, from an external compliance perspective, there’s that kind of compliance. There’s SOC compliance that we’re all familiar with. You’re very familiar with SOC2 and so on. So from a compliance point of view, it’s about making sure your procedures and policies are documented and that you are appropriately policing those procedures and policies to ensure that you comply with them, that you are following them. Now, there are various aspects to that, right? We can talk about finance policies and procedures. We can talk about regulatory ones. Right? Like we can talk about security ones. We can talk about physical access ones we can talk about. There’s various laptop management ones. The cloud doesn’t necessarily apply to all of these procedures and policies to which you’re complying.

Now, to a certain extent, we do use the cloud to affect compliance quite significantly, because, as you well know, we’ve got data access policies within D3Clarity, and we’ve got laptop control policies and things like that. As one of the people who does work with a lot of our secure data and proprietary data, I do all that in the cloud. I actually build myself cloud-based desktops and remote desktops into them to avoid having any data on my laptop at any time. So, my laptop becomes just a window into the cloud because it is easier to then comply with not having any data in my laptop. And if my laptop did get stolen, yes, my laptop is encrypted. You know that because you police that. So my laptop is encrypted, but all my data, I actually have almost a virtual machine per client in the cloud that I then log into specifically to keep them separated, isolated, secured, et cetera, and work that way quite frequently.
So, the cloud does help in that regard. The policy is that we’ve got strict controls, overdose, allowing data onto our own laptops, because it is often sensitive information. So, we don’t do that. We’ve got a policy that says you shouldn’t do that, therefore we don’t. One of the ways I comply with that is by using the cloud, and I advise other people in the organization to do the same thing when we’re not logging onto our client’s site and equipment. So, we do do that. The cloud, to a certain extent, does make it easier to comply in that way using that technology applied to the policy and procedure that we have, that we have to comply with. Yes, but the policies and procedures aren’t written necessarily with cloud in mind. They’re written with the data or the behavior in mind. And the cloud may or may not make it easier. If you are an on-premise organization or you have policies that have grown up on-premise, then moving to the cloud can affect those procedures and policies.
So that’s an interesting way to look at it as well, because when we were at IBM, we did have all the procedures and policies. We owned the whole shooting match when we’re at other organizations where we did require physical access and various things. The other thing that is interesting is that the paradigm of least privilege that is prevalent in the cloud and never was on premise does make it easier to police things, right? Because when you’re working in the cloud, you have to explicitly turn on access to a particular application. So if we put an application in the cloud, we have to explicitly grant access to people, rather than it being you have access and people get turned off. So that actually makes it easier because fewer things are just natively available.

That’s right, exactly. And because you’ve granted access, you can audit that access, right? Because it’s written down. It’s written down that you granted. It’s in the audit trail. You explicitly granted access to the cloud natively. Now, people don’t always set it up this way, but the cloud natively has the idea of least privilege. You can do nothing until you grant it. Now we find places where that’s violated and so on all the time, as you’ve heard the horror stories of it. But you have to explicitly grant access. So sometimes people do explicitly grant access to everybody.
That’s a foul. You shouldn’t do that. Right. That’s a non-compliant policy, certainly with it for us. But are you being asked to explicitly grant access within AWS to those people for that application is exactly that. Which now, there’s an audit trail that says Patrick asked for it and the admin granted it on this date for these people. And if those people leave, it will get automatically terminated. Yep, that’s exactly what that means. So it makes it easier. But what we’re really saying there is the principle of least privilege affects the policing of policy. The principle of least privilege is often inherent within the cloud. The cloud doesn’t necessarily give you that, but it is a tool that you can absolutely use to help with compliance and help with getting visibility and auditability and compliance to policy and procedure.

The other example that I would use for that, which is one we discussed earlier, is our friend from Rhymetec, who was mentioning penetration testing and the fact that when he was doing penetration testing on-premise, he would get hundreds of violations and hundreds of vulnerabilities that all had to be remediated. But when he does penetration testing against cloud-based applications, he gets far, far, far fewer.
That is, again, this idea of least privilege, which is only the ports that are necessary for this to run have been opened in the cloud. Because the default in the cloud is to close everything and only open it. What you need versus the default on-premise is everything is open, and you close what you can’t have. That’s a fundamental shift. But you can build an on-premise system with a point of view of least privilege. Like I want to separate those. It will impact it somewhat in the manner that you comply because you still have the same policies and procedures. So, as part of moving to the cloud, you would have to ensure that the procedures and policies that are relevant for that application are still complied with within that cloud movement. Therefore, the principle of least privilege might well apply in making sure that only the right people have access to it and that it is appropriately locked down. The risk of failure is greater because if it is in the cloud, you might accidentally open it up to the entire world, not just your employee base. So, you do want to make sure you comply with the policy that you have, which is this audience should have access to it.
You might also need to make sure you comply with backup policies, retention policies, and various other things that are built into your on-premise pieces. Now the nice thing is that the cloud often has these pieces built into it as well. So if you want a seven-year retention policy or a backup policy or a failover policy, a high availability policy, et cetera, for these systems as part of your process and structure, the cloud has that ability to do that and that ability to play in that space. And often some of this is something you don’t have to invent. You can just inherit from AWS or Azure or Google or wherever you go as a cloud provider. So some of them have that built in, but you still need to make sure that your application is compliant with your policies and procedures. And you’ve got the right audit trail that is contiguous across your on-premise behaviors and in-cloud behaviors that are on you, that you can’t offload that to the cloud provider.
Now there are some things that you do offload to the cloud provider. We just talked about the idea that we, as a company, don’t own, I think, any servers yet. We’re a data company. We don’t own any service because everything is in the cloud. We’re a virtual organization. Everything is cloud. While we have to comply with the physical security policies as written in the SOC2 documents. And we have to validate that we’re doing that. One of the ways we validate that we’re doing that is that we simply read the AWS and Azure, Microsoft Azure service levels, and then they say oh, we guarantee that every server is behind a locked door and it’s got power and its safe, bombproof environment and whatever else. So we just say, oh yeah, they’re contractually committed to supplying that to us. So yes, we’ve got it. Right?

Exactly. We just attach it and have a nice life. Right. So, there’s an element where the use of that technology can make it easier to comply, but the policies and procedures are still yours. You made a key point, which is you pull theirs and you attach them to ours.
We still have to comply with the policies and procedures of SOC 2 that we are following, and we use theirs to help demonstrate that because we use their services, we are compliant, and we’ve got a pass-through to where our servers live. Now if we configure those cloud servers to not be secure, or we don’t have the backups built or the various things built in the cloud. It’s us that’s noncompliant, not the cloud provider because they’ve got the ability to provide that. We have to take responsibility to make sure we use it in order to be compliant.
